Paw Patrol: The Movie- Storyboard sample

Here’s a sequence of story panels I created for Paw Patrol: The Movie. The film is out now. I’m pleased to see that this sequence is close to what I boarded.
Story supervisor Joe Giampapa and I were the first board artists to start on the project at House Of Cool in May, 2019. We were soon joined by a top drawer team of story artists. I completed my story work on the film in February 2020.
I’m always happy to work with the team of director Cal Bunker and producer Bob Barlen, a pair of great communicators.
Note: This is untimed video- panels are a half second each.

Sam And The Snowman

This just in: Radical Sheep enters SAM AND THE SNOWMAN as the episode to represent the first season of the STELLA AND SAM series…and wins!

The Youth Media Alliance – 2011 Awards of Excellence
Grand Prize for Best Program – All Categories

Script by John van Bruggen. Storyboard by Arna Selznick.
Produced by Radical Sheep Productions Inc., Broadcast by Playhouse Disney Canada
